Finance Review — Legacy Pricing, Quillstone Analytics. For the board: the 12% uplift on legacy Harborline subscriptions went smoother than feared. Churn ticked up to 3.4% against a modelled 5%, and recovered revenue is tracking ahead of plan — roughly an extra 1.8M annualised. Most pushback came from the Stellmere cohort, and account teams bought goodwill with a one-quarter grace period. We'd call this a qualified win, honestly. The confidential plan this supports is set out below.

internal memo for tagag-yawig: Project Wenir slips by one quarter because of the audit delay.

Finance Review Summary — Retirement of the Corvale Line

For the incoming director: the Corvale instrument line has posted negative contribution margin for five consecutive quarters, driven by component cost inflation and shrinking service renewals. Remaining inventory carries a write-down reserve of 1.2m, fully booked in Q3. Wind-down obligations to distributor Penwhistle & Marsh run through next spring. Staffing reassignments are budgeted and agreed with HR. The forward plan replacing Corvale revenue is summarised confidentially below.

board note of kadug-tawig: Only 5 of the 100 pilot accounts renewed Oliath, so a churn review is set for April 15.

**Q: Why does the Copperfin sidecar show zero metrics right after a deploy?**

A: It buffers for the first ninety seconds while it discovers scrape targets, so the gap is normal. If it lasts longer, the target list probably failed to load. The troubleshooting steps are on the internal page below.

runbook for kagag-yajop: https://jenkins.olvarqcloud.local/view/settings/settings/secrets/2657bda34084dd40

Team,

Quick note for new joiners. The Matchline matching service has recurring garbage-collection pauses during peak pairing windows. Mitigations so far: heap tuning and splitting the candidate cache into a separate process. Neither fully fixed it.

As of this week, ownership of the GC-pause workstream has moved off the platform rotation and onto a single named owner. Route all pause-related alerts, dashboards questions, and tuning proposals to that person directly.

The new owner is listed below.

account owner for bahif-yageg: Eliath Ulair Quenvan Kasok